
Taste: Beautiful nose of toasty French oak, warm fruit, mocha, and black olive. Medium/full-bodied (hallmark of the 2005 vintage), this wine shows outstanding overall structure and balance and great depth of varietal character. Chocolate, blackberry, tobacco, and espresso flesh out the mid-palate, and the wine finishes smooth with notes of cocoa powder and that classic Rutherford "dust."
